Presented at the 2014 NASPA Conference in Baltimore, MD March 18, 2014. The demands placed on today's student-athletes challenge their own engagement in traditional student life. Campuses either ignore these issues or continue to try and force the “square peg into the round hole.” The key to effectively integrating athletics with student life is to first understand the student-athlete experience. Presenters will discuss collaboration between student affairs and athletics to support this unique environment for student-athletes.
